  • Enhancing productivity in earthwork projects is crucial, significantly affecting both time and cost efficiencies. However, existing research in this domain predominantly relies on qualitative data and methodologies, which may not suffice given its critical significance. This study employed the fuzzy DEMATEL method to conduct a structural analysis of variables affecting productivity in construction projects. The findings reveal that plan changes possess the most substantial overall influence on earthwork productivity, with a comprehensive strength rating of 4.58. Additionally, it was observed that precipitation data exerted the most pronounced positive impact, with a rating of 0.48. These insights are anticipated to aid in identifying and prioritizing areas for productivity enhancement in construction projects.

  • The purpose of this paper is to analyze the productivity of the costal fisheries in Jeonnam Province. In this study, the operational characteristics and Cobb-Douglas production function of coastal fisheries were examined based on a research on the actual condition of costal fisheries (RACF). The statistical analysis of RACF data reveals that Cobb-Douglas production function consists of the three variables: fishing quantity per ton-age, the number of fisherman per ton-age and fishing equipment cost per ton-age. The results of this study show us that the relation and productivity between labor and capital of the operational equipment in the coastal fisheries. If extensive comparable biological and market data become available, analysis model can be widely applied to yield more accurate results.

  • Demand is increasing for large, high-rise, and complex buildings, which is leading to advances in the development of high-performance structural systems. In this context, precast concrete (PC) technology has received a large amount of attention owing to its benefits in terms of schedule reduction, high quality, and easy installation. In addition, advanced methodologies that improve the PC performance by the addition of various materials have recently been reported. Research on analyzing the effects of such high-performance PC on the construction process and productivity is very limited. This makes it difficult for decision-makers to apply PC to particular projects. Thus, the aim of this research was to analyze the work productivity of the high-performance PC slab installation process by using a construction simulation tool to resolve critical issues. In this study, a real construction project that adopted PC slab installation work was analyzed, and a sensitivity analysis was performed to confirm the reliability of the analysis results.

  • In order to strengthen the competitiveness of port against calling for the huge vessel and reducing the shipping service time, the productivity of container terminal must be improved. This productivity variously results according to the kinds of productivity evaluation model, input elements like yard, equipment, employee, facility, etc,. But, it is discussed that the productivity is measured by partial productivity evaluation model or general input elements. Therefore, we measured for the productivity of the container terminal using the Developed the data Envelopment Analysis (DEA), which is developed in order to evaluate the relative efficiency of decision making units - it's difficult to clear cause and effect between input and output. We measured the whole productivity of container terminal in Busan according to decision of the correct input elements. And we investigated the change of the productivity measurement result according to input elements, presents more accurate productivity evaluation model in container terminal.

  • Port distripark can activate more functions. It is adjacent to a port. However, domestic port distripark is still limited to support port because of the shortage of infrastructure facilities, government policy, and investment. Therefore, this study tried to investigate the operation status of domestic port distripark and derive policy implications by conducting DEA analysis and productivity analysis based on internal data of each port distripark. As a result of Data Envelopment analysis, it was found that the west port distripark of Gwangwang and the northern port distripark of Incheon were efficient in the warehouse industry while the northern port distripark of Incheon and the Ulsan 1 port distripark were efficient in the manufacturing industry. In addition, in the case of foreign investment productivity, the west side port distripark of Gwangyang and the stage 1 port distripark of Pyeongtaek Dangjin were found to be higher than the others. In the case of facility investment productivity, the port distripark on the west side of Gwangyang and the north side of Incheon had the highest productivity. Lastly, in the case of labor productivity, the north side of Incheon and Busan ungdong port distripark showed the highest productivity. These results imply that it is important to review handling item when picking up enterprises in the port distripark for enhancing efficiency, foreign investment, and facility investment. The number of employees is not directly affecting the productivity improvement.

  • The productivity of a hospital foodservice system has a significant implication in hospital management as costs for labor and material increase, competitions among hospitals increase, and patients' expectations as to the quality of hospital services increase. The foodservice is characterized by its labor intensiveness. The objective of this study was to examine associations between operational and managerial factors and the productivity of dishwashing work in hospital foodservice systems. The labor productivity in 20 conventional food service systems was assessed and related to a number of influencing variables within the system. The productivity measurement was based upon the total dish equivalents as a ratio of the total direct and non-direct labor hours required to wash these dishes. 20 hospitals with more than 500 beds located in Seoul were surveyed to obtain data for study variables. Questionnaire and a survey form were mailed. Statistical methods used in this study were descriptive analysis and Pearson product moment correlation analysis. Hospital system characteristic which was found to correlate significantly with productivity was the ratio of dish loss. As this increased, the productivity level increased.

  • This paper estimates changes in the total factor productivity and technical efficiency change index and the technical change index using the Malmquist productivity index (MPI) in fishery-processed wholesale products over the time period spanning 2006-2008. The model considers a number of employees and operating costs as input factors, and sales and EBIT (earnings before tax and interest) as output factors. The results demonstrate that, between 2006 and 2007, there has generally been no technical progress, although a small improvement in productivity was detected in the sales scale of 10 billion won-50 billion won. Between 2007 and 2008, there was technical progress in the majority of DMU, except within the range of 20 million won-10 billion won. Wilcoxon's rank-sum test, however, demonstrates no statistically significant differences in productivity between the two periods.

  • Vietnam is conducting an export-led growth model and labour-intensive industries contributing majorly to the total export value. In the context of Industry 4.0, the labour-based industries are significantly affected; hence, enhancing productivity is the key measure to maintain these industries. The garment industry contributes significantly to the total export value of Vietnam. Based on meta-frontier framework, the approach of data envelopment analysis is used to measure technical efficiency of Vietnamese garment firms and the global Malmquist TFP index is utilised to identify productivity change and its components including efficiency, technology and technical gaps between different groups of firms. The data of Vietnamese garment firms from 2013 to 2018 collected from the Vietnam General Statistic Office is used in this study. The results show that: (i) The total factor productivity of Vietnamese garment firms growth, technical progress is the main contributor; (ii) The private garment sector is the leading group; (iii) There is a large technological gap among Vietnamese garment sectors. The private and FDI garment firms have experienced a growth in all components of total factor productivity change. Meanwhile, technological progress change is the main reason to constrain the productivity growth of state-owned garment firms.
